170707-N-LQ926-794 CHICAGO (July 7, 2017) Retired Hospital Corpsman 3rd Class Brian Canich, from Upland, Calif., prepares to serve during the sitting volleyball finals for the 2017 Warrior Games at the United Center. Team Navy is comprised of athletes from Navy Wounded Warrior - Safe Harbor, the Navy's sole organization for coordinating the non-medical care of seriously wounded, ill, and injured Sailors and Coast Guard members, providing resources and support to their families.
